Essex Steam Train

8.4/10 (165 reviews)
Travel back in time aboard the Essex Steam Train's 1920s Pullman coaches through the Connecticut River Valley. This journey combines vintage rail travel with a scenic riverboat cruise.

Connecticut River Museum

10.0/10 (3 reviews)
Explore maritime heritage in this riverside museum in an 1878 Steamboat Dock building. Climb aboard the Turtle submarine replica or take a seasonal river cruise to experience Connecticut's aquatic history first-hand.

Pratt House

Built in 1803, the Pratt House showcases classic Colonial architecture with its stone foundation and wooden siding. Admire the exterior and gardens before exploring the charming shops and galleries of Essex Village.
